im not sure but, i would be careful with HID fogs, the temperature of the bulb may cause the glass to crack. I also saw PIAA LED 9006 bulbs that were pretty bright, but expensive. You can get a 9006 HID kit for about 50 bucks on ebay, with the bulbs.
I replaced the incandescent fog lamps in my '04 with these... 2 PSC 9006 HB4 SAMSUNG LED Fog Light Bulb 80W 6000K 2000LM 42-SMD HID White DRL | eBay The only BEAR of a problem for me was that once I got the plastic shields off either side, reaching the lamp housing and getting it to turn for removal OR to lock the new ones in place was a really tough job. But I did it. Bring a strong lamp to help you see into the small area where the lamps are located.
